The conjugate base of \(\mathrm{NH}_{3}\) is

  1. A \(\mathrm{NH}_{4}^{+}\)
  2. B \(\mathrm{NH}_{4} \mathrm{OH}\)
  3. C \(\mathrm{NH}_{2} \mathrm{OH}\)
  4. D \(\mathrm{NH}_{2}^{-}\)

Correct Answer

(D) \(\mathrm{NH}_{2}^{-}\)

The conjugate base of \(\mathrm{NH}_{3}\) can be obtained after removal of one hydrogen ion.
\(\mathrm{NH}_{3} \longrightarrow \mathrm{H}^{+}+\mathrm{NH}_{2}^{-}\)
So, \(\mathrm{NH}_{2}^{-}\)is the conjugate base of \(\mathrm{NH}_{3}\).
